The Influence of Nafion Content on Catalytic Oxygen Reduction Performance of High Surface Carbons
ABSTRACT High efficiency and selectivity of the electrocatalytic oxygen reduction reaction (ORR) requires fast proton, electron, and oxygen supply to the catalytic center. The kinetics of these processes depend largely on the preparation of the catalyst‐containing electrode.
